What Are First Aid Refresher Course Courses?

First aid refresher courses are designed to assist individuals rejuvenate their understanding and abilities in giving first aid. These training courses commonly cover important subjects such as CPR (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ation), the DRSABCD action strategy (Risks, Feedback, Send for help, Respiratory tract, Breathing, CPR, Defibrillation), and various other essential first aid methods that you might have learned in previous training sessions.

The DRSABCD Activity Strategy Explained

Understanding the DRSABCD activity strategy is crucial for any kind of private looking to give efficient very first aid.

image

image

D - Dangers

Before approaching the target, analyze the scene for any type of possible risks to yourself or bystanders.

R - Response

Check if the individual is responsive by carefully drinking them and asking if they can listen to you.

S - Send for Help

If the individual is unresponsive or drastically harmed, call emergency situation solutions promptly or ask someone else to do so.

A - Airway

Ensure that the airway is clear of blockages. If essential, turn their head back a little to open their airway.

B - Breathing

Check for typical breathing by observing breast activities or feeling for breath on your cheek for no greater than 10 seconds.

C - CPR (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ation)

If they are unresponsive and not breathing typically, begin CPR promptly-- 30 compressions complied with by 2 rescue breaths till assistance shows up or an AED (Automated External Defibrillator) comes to be available.

D - Defibrillation

Use an AED as quickly as it's available; follow its audio/visual triggers diligently.

Duration & Accreditation of First Aid Courses

Most initial first aid programs run in between 4-8 hours long relying on the depth of material covered. Accreditations usually last three years prior to calling for renewal through a refresher course or re-certification class.

How Long Does a First Aid Certification Last?

Most first aid certifications remain legitimate for three years prior to you need to undertake a refresher course or complete extra training to restore your credentials.
